Hi Nena. Sorry for the delay but I got called away last night so I've come back to it this morning. This is from the 1901 census.
We have William A. H. Robinson aged 29 born about 1872. Living at 54 Carlton Road, St. Oswalds, Aston, Birmingham he is a Screw Tool Maker. He was born in Smethwick Staffordshire.
Also there is Ada L Robinson aged 26 born about 1875 from Hackney, London and their first child Winifred E. Robinson aged 7 months born in Birmingham district.

I can't find a definite marriage for them (too many William's and Ada's to say for definite which is them) so your next step is to order Winifred's Birth Certificate which will give you Ada's maiden name. You order from the GRO using the volume and page numbers at the bottom and NEVER pay more than £7 for it. Other sites will charge a great deal more so make sure you go direct to the GRO site.
Once you have it (they generally take about a week to arrive) you will have Ada's name and we can trace her family.
I am hoping that this is the one. There were 2 Winifred E. Robinson's born close together but I think because she is 7 months old when the census was taken then this should be her.

Winifred Ethel Robinson
Year of Registration: 1900
Quarter of Registration: Jul-Aug-Sep
District: Aston (1837-1924)
County: Warwickshire
VOLUME: 6d
PAGE: 283

Hope this helps in your search.
